New Delhi, July 25 -- National Securities Depository Ltd (NSDL) has onboarded the majority of new brokers entering the market in recent quarters, surpassing its competitor in this segment, according to the company's managing director and chief executive Vijay Chandok.
"These newly onboarded brokers are primarily new-age players who are currently small but are expected to grow significantly in size and scale," Chandok told Mint, speaking after NSDL's press conference in Mumbai announcing the price band for its initial public offering (IPO).
Bringing in new brokers could be a key move for NSDL, especially as rival Central Depository Services Ltd (CDSL) currently leads in terms of new demat account openings.
